﻿/* Write your styles */

body{
	/*background: url('.imagesbg_01.gif') no-repeat #f6f6f6;
	background-size: contain;*/
	background:#f6f6f6;
}
.header{
	width: 100%;
	min-height: 150px;
	margin-top: 80px;
	margin-bottom: 30px;
	background: url('.imagesheader_bg.png') no-repeat;
	background-size:contain;
}
	
/* basic */
.fs13{
	font-size: 13px;
}
.fs14{
	font-size: 14px;
}
.fmsong{
	/*font-family: '宋体';*/
}
.fullimg img{
	width: 100%;
}
.nopadding{
	padding: 0;
}
.ablack a{
	color: black;
}
.a666 a{
	color: #666;
}
.a666 a:hover{
	color:black;
}
.date,.date a{
	color:#999;
}

.am-list a{
	/*font:14px '宋体';*/
	font:14px 'microsoft yahei';
}


.nav-main{
	background: #469ded;
}
.nav-main li{
	text-align: center;
	min-width: 125px;
	margin-left: 0px !important;
}
.nav-main li a{
	color:white;
	padding:.8em 1em;
}
.nav-main li.am-active a{
	background: #0e77d9;
}
.nav-main li a:hover,.nav-main li.am-active a:hover{
	background: #0e77d9;
}

.am-container{
	max-width: 1200px;
}

.warp{
	background: white;
	/*margin-bottom: 20px;
	padding:20px 5px;*/
	margin-bottom: 1em;
}
.warp.nomargin{
	margin:0;
}
.warp .c-toolbar{
	padding: 5px 0;
	border-bottom: 2px solid #0d82bd;
}
.warp .c-searchbar .am-form-field{
	border-color:#94BBE0;
}
.warp .c-searchbar button{
	background: #1177d9;
	padding:0 1em;
}
.warp .c-searchbar .am-form-field,.warp .c-searchbar button{
	height: 30px;
}
.warp .c-caption{
	height: 25px;
	background: url('.imagescaption.gif') no-repeat;
	margin:1.5rem 0;
	background-position-x:10px !important;
}
.warp .c-caption.c-caption-cxjs{
	background-position: 5px -25px;
}
.warp .c-caption.c-caption-ddjs{
	background-position: 5px -50px;
}
.warp .c-caption.c-caption-dflz{
	background-position: 5px -74px;
}
.warp .c-caption.c-caption-zcfg{
	background-position: 5px -100px;
}
.warp .c-caption.c-caption-hdpt{
	background-position: 5px -125px;
}
.warp .c-caption.c-caption-bszn{
	background-position: 5px -150px;
}
.c-caption-bg{
	border-top: 2px solid #0d82bd;
	background:url(.imagestop_bg.jpg);
	background:none\0;
	*background:none;
	background-size:100% 100% ;
}

.warp .c-slider{
	margin:0;
}
.warp .c-slider p{
	position:absolute;
	bottom:0px;
	color:white;
	text-indent:2em;
	margin:0;
	background: rgba(0,0,0,.5);
	width:100%;
	height: 40px;
}
.warp .c-main-news a{
	border:none;
	color: black;
}
.warp .c-main-news li.am-active a,.c-main-news .am-nav-tabs li.am-active a:focus,.c-main-news .am-nav-tabs li.am-active a:hover{
	border:none;
	border-bottom: 2px solid #418edf;
	background: transparent;
	color: #0e90d2;
}
.warp .c-main-news .am-tabs-bd{
	border:none;
	border:0;
}
.warp .c-news-list li{
	border:none;
}
.warp .c-news-list li a{
	padding: .6rem 0;
}
.warp .c-main-news .am-tab-panel{
	padding: 0;
}
.warp .c-main-news .am-tab-panel ul{
	 list-style: square;
}
.warp .c-main-news .am-tab-panel ul li{
	padding: 0 0 0 5px;
	background: url('.imageslist_type.gif') no-repeat 0 center;
}
.warp .c-main-news .am-tab-panel li span{
	position: absolute;
    right: 0px;
    font-size: 13px;
    top: 7px;
    color: #ccc;
}
.warp .c-main-news .am-tab-panel a{
	font-weight: 600;
	color:#666;
	font:14px '微软雅黑';
}
.warp .c-main-news .am-tab-panel a:hover{
	color:#333;
}

.warp .c-news-notify{
	/*height: 330px;*/
	overflow: hidden;
	font-size: 13px;
	/*padding:43px 0 0 3px;*/
	padding-top: 50px;
	background: url('.imagesnotifycaption_03.gif') no-repeat 17px 0;
	/* height: 335px; */
}
.warp .tempWrap{
	border-bottom: 1px solid #efefef;
}
.warp .c-news-notify li a{
	display: inline-block;
	padding: .6em 0;
}
.warp .c-news-notify .infoList{
	list-style-position:inside;
	padding-left: 0;
}

/* c-tab */
.c-tab .am-tabs-bd{
	border:none;
}
.c-tab .am-tabs-nav{
	border:none;
}
.c-tab .am-tabs-nav li{
	height: 30px;
	width: 33.333%;
}
.c-tab.c-tab-nav-4 .am-tabs-nav li{
	width: 25%;
}
.c-tab .am-tabs-nav a{
	text-align: center;
	margin:0;
	border: none;
	position: relative;
	background: #eee;
	color: black;
}
.c-tab .am-tabs-nav a{
	text-align: center;
	margin:0;
	border: none;
	position: relative;
	background: #eee;
	color: black;
}
.c-tab li.am-active a, .am-nav-tabs li.am-active a:focus, .am-nav-tabs li.am-active a:hover{
	border:none;
	color:white;
	background: #df0001;
}
.c-tab li.am-active a:after{
	content: "";
	background: url('.imagestab_active_21.gif') no-repeat;
	height: 13px;
	width: 12px;
	position: absolute;
	left: 45%;
	top:28px;
	z-index: 1000;
}
.c-tab li .date{
	position: absolute;
	right: 0;
	top:0;
}
.c-tab .am-list li a,.c-tab li .date{
	background: white;
	padding:.5rem 0;
}
.c-tab .am-tab-panel ul{
	list-style: url('.imageslist_type_arrow.gif') outside;
}
.c-tab .am-tab-panel ul li{
	display: list-item;
}
.c-tab .am-list{
	margin-bottom: 0;
}
.c-tab .am-tabs-bd .am-tab-panel{
	padding-bottom: 0;
	padding-right: 0;
}

/*  end */

/* news list ************/
.news-list {
	list-style: url('.imageslist_type_arrow.gif') inside;
}
.news-list li{
	border:none;
	position: relative;
	display: list-item;
}
.news-list li .date{
	position: absolute;
	color: #ccc;
	right: 0;
	top: 0;
}
.news-list li a{
	color:#666;
	padding: .5rem 0;
}
.news-list li a:hover{
	color:black;
}

/* news list end *******/

/* am-nav > li > a*/
.am-tabs .am-nav li a{
	padding: .4em .5em;
}


.c-topbar{
	margin-bottom: 0;
}
.c-topbar .am-nav li{
	min-width: 120px;
	text-align: center;
}

.am-article.title{
	padding: 10px 0 0 0;
	text-align: center;
}
@media only screen and (min-width: 641px){
.am-g .am-g{
	margin: 0;
}
}
@media only screen and (max-width: 640px){
	.c-news-notify{
		background: url('.imagesnotifycaption_03@x1.gif') no-repeat 1em top !important;
	}
	.header{
		margin-top: 0;
		min-height: 4em;
	}
	.warp{
		padding:0;
	}

	.c-tab li.am-active a:after{
		content: "";
		background:none;
	}
	.c-tab .am-tabs-bd{
		margin-top: 1em;
	}
	.fullimg img{
		margin: 0;
	}
	.warp .c-news-notify{
		padding:0;
		padding-top: 43px;
		padding-left: 1em;
		height: auto;
	}
}
@media only screen and (max-width: 1024px){
	.c-topbar .am-nav li {
	    min-width: 90px;
	}
}

.c-sm-caption{
	padding: 1em;
	background: #0F6FE6;
	color: white;
	text-align: center;
}

.am-form-field {
	height: 30px;
}
.am-btn .am-btn-primary{
	height: 30px;
	padding: 0px 15px;
}
.am-slider-default .am-control-nav {
    width: 100%;
    position: absolute;
    bottom: 13px;
    text-align: center;
}

/*友情链接*/
.am-tabs-default .am-tabs-nav {
    border-bottom: 2px solid #0d82bd;
}
.am-tabs-default .am-tabs-nav>.am-active a {
	border-radius: 5px 5px 0px 0px;
    background-color: #1177d9;
}
.am-tabs-default .am-tabs-nav a {
    color: #222;
    line-height: 42px;
    width: 130px;
    height: 40px;
    float: left;
}
[data-am-widget=tabs] .am-tabs-nav{
	display: inherit;
}
/*底导航*/
.didaohang {
    color: #fff;
    position: relative;
    z-index: 10;
    padding: 8px 0;
    line-height: 24px;
    background: #1177d9;
    text-align: center;
    font-size: 14px;
}
.didaohang a {
    color: #fff;
}
.didaohang a:hover{
	color: red;
}
.container {
    /*width: 1200px;*/
    margin: 0 auto;
    overflow: hidden;
}
/*底文字*/
#footer {
    position: relative;
    z-index: 10;
    padding: 20px 0;
    line-height: 24px;
    background: #fff;
    border-top: 2px solid #1177d9;
    text-align: center;
    font-size: 12px;
}
/*导航*/
.am-topbar-inverse {
    background-color: #1177d9;
}

.am-nav-pills>li+li {
     margin-left: 0px; 
    margin-top: 0;
 }
.lianjie{
	float: left;
}


[class*=am-u-]+[class*=am-u-]:last-child {
    float: left;
}


.c-topbar .am-nav.am-nav-pills{
	position: relative;
}
.menu-dropdown-list{
	padding: 10px 10px;
	position: absolute;
	background: #1177d9;
	z-index: 100;
	font-size: 14px;
    width: 100%;
    border-top: 1px solid #206AC7;
    display: none;
    top:50px;
}
.menu-dropdown-list ul{
	margin: 0;
	padding: 0;
	display: none;
}
.menu-dropdown-list li{
	display: inline-block;
}
.menu-dropdown-list li a{
	padding:5px 10px;
	border-radius: 2px;
	background: #0B5FB1;
}
.menu-dropdown-list li a:hover{
	background: #0F6AC3;
}

.am-margin-bottom-sm{
	margin-bottom: 1rem !important;
}


.fullbackgroud{
	position:absolute;
	top:0;
	left:0;
	z-index:-1;
}
.fullbackgroud ul{
	padding:0;
	margin:0;
}
.fullbackgroud .bd{ position:relative; height:100%; z-index:0;   }
.fullbackgroud .bd li{ zoom:1; vertical-align:middle; }
.fullbackgroud .bd img{ width:100%; display:block;  }